SPs Auditorium, UIN News Online – In order to increase the academic climates in both institutions, UIN Jakarta and Coventry University established a cooperation in the field of academic development. The MoU is signed by the Rector of UIN Jakarta Prof Dr Dede Rosyada MA and Deputy Rector of Coventry University Prof. Richard Dashword in SPs UIN Jakarta Auditorium, Thursday, (3/9).

Through this agreement, UIN Jakarta and Coventry University are ready to exchange their students and lecturers, conducting collaborative research, and publishing some scientific articles.

Rector of UIN Jakarta Prof Dr Dede Rosyada in his remarks expected the students and lecturers can exchange the publication and research cooperation both in UIN Jakarta and Coventry University.

“We will give opportunities to UIN Jakarta Students who have proficiency in English or Arabic to study abroad, either in the form of short courses and student exchanges either in the form of short courses and student exchanges. We are from the ranks of the Rector and the Senate are committed to it,” said Dede.

In line with UIN Jakarta Rector, Richard Dashword also stated that Coventry University deliberately chose UIN Jakarta as academic cooperation partners. This is because UIN Jakarta is one of the potential university for Islamic studies and sciences in Indonesia.

“Hopefully, this cooperation can contribute significantly to the growth of the academic climate of each university,” said Dashword.

For information, Coventry University is a public research university in the city of Coventry, England. The University was formerly known as Lanchester Polytechnic until 1987 and Coventry Polytechnic until it was awarded university status. (usa/eae)
